如果你使用的是Spring Boot,你也可以在application.yml或application.properties中配置JWT解码器的相关信息。例如: yaml spring: security: oauth2: resourceserver: jwt: jwk-set-uri: https://example.com/.well-known/jwks.json 这个配置告诉Spring Security OAuth2从指定的URL加载JWT的公钥集(JWK Set),并使用...
我在spring-security-oauth2-resource-server:5.2.0.RELEASE中使用SpringBoot2.2.1。我想编写一个集成测试来测试安全性。;import org.springframework.security.oauth2); public JwtDecoder jwtDecoder( 浏览28提问于2019-11-08得票数 5 回答已采纳 3回答 在资源服务器中获取用户信息 、、、 我已经配置了资源服务器...
尝试在application.yml中指定jwk-set-uri配置:
您不应该将Let 's encrypt中的“生产”证书添加到cacerts中。我看到了一些失败的可能性:
报错信息如下: 解决方案: 检查配置文件是否正确 pom.xml 是否有 spring-boot-starter-web 依赖。gateway 和 spring-boot-...
springframework.beans.factory.NoSuchBeanDefinitionException 是很常见的异常,可以说绝大多数使用过 Spring ...
比如在oa系统中,要求登录验证必须使用ad域进行登录。还有的如登录crm系统必须使用公司的邮箱账号进行身份验证等等。 作为程序员我们只能按照客户的需求进行完善系统。毕竟客户才是我们的衣食父母,没办法拒绝。我这里就列举一些,在系统中集成ad域身份验证的一些配置信息,并一一解释他们的作用。 直接看代码: